fre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于jsp技術(shù)的圖書館信息管理系統(tǒng)開發(fā)與設(shè)計_本科畢業(yè)設(shè)計論文(留存版)

2024-09-08 16:39上一頁面

下一頁面
  

【正文】 ,并進行對應(yīng)的操作 ,并進行修改 ,其中數(shù)據(jù)庫鏈接和關(guān)閉過程的描述省略 ,前面已經(jīng)介紹 .下面主是功能的詳細設(shè)計 . 添加 ,只要輸 入 完整的信息即可即時加入數(shù)據(jù)庫 ,.會把以上填寫信息提交給相關(guān)數(shù)據(jù)庫,讀者信息表里會增加相應(yīng)一種書以及其 相關(guān)的信息。 ? 實質(zhì)整個就一個功能 ,而且對用戶不可見 。 用戶界面設(shè)計 由于是用 JSP 做的 ,所以界面主要是網(wǎng)頁形式出現(xiàn) ,界面更替頻繁 ,這里包括 普通管理員界 、 圖書管理界面和讀者賬號管理界面 ,于是出現(xiàn)一個 選 擇界面 ,主要利于管理員進行操作 ,這里面只是通過一個兩個語句即可以實現(xiàn) 。 ?自我總體評價 : 總體基本功能都實現(xiàn) ,系統(tǒng)簡單易學易使用 ,但 界 面做得 還不夠美觀 。 ? 本系統(tǒng)主要是在指導老師 XXX以及蘇州科大恒星信息技術(shù)有限公司李黎等 領(lǐng)導 的細心指導下完成 ,在此我向 XXX 老師、李黎等領(lǐng)導 表示誠致的感謝 。 ? 經(jīng)測試在圖書管理界面 、 讀者管理界面 、 借書界面 、 還書界面之間基本可以實現(xiàn)網(wǎng)頁的間 接 切換 ,在相應(yīng)操作失敗能給出錯誤提示 。 具體插入和修改程序這里不再詳述 。 主要征對 還 書設(shè)計 ,這里主要涉及幾個數(shù)據(jù)表 ,然以訪問借書表為主 ,當讀者借書時 ,借書表時輸入所 還 書本號 ,然后寫入借書信息表 ,再 對讀者表和借書表 、 圖書表 相應(yīng)數(shù)據(jù)進行修改 。 ? 這里面主要普通完成 添加 ,如果是添加 ,就直接加入信息并提交 ,就可以直接 記載 的 新借閱信息 ,同時在讀者信息表中會自動對應(yīng)借閱證號的對應(yīng)的借書的數(shù)量 (studentbnumbers)借一本就加 1,同時也修改對應(yīng)圖書表中圖書號對應(yīng)的圖書借出屬性值 (bookoworno)即修改為 0,表示圖書已經(jīng)借出 。 ? 刪除,只要輸入 讀者借書證號 就可以方便刪掉相應(yīng)信息 ,這里也存在一個查找的問題 ,因為只要找到所要刪除的對象才能刪除他的相關(guān)所有資料 。該模塊刪除時只要輸入 讀者借書證號 就可以方便刪掉相應(yīng)信息,添加只要輸 入 完整的信息即可即時加入數(shù)據(jù)庫,查詢只要輸入 讀者借書證號就可以羅列所 有該讀者信息,修改,只要輸入相應(yīng)讀者 借書證號 就能就找出再輸入想要改的內(nèi)容提交即可改寫入數(shù)據(jù)庫。 ? 刪除,只要輸入 圖書名和圖書號 就可以方便刪掉相應(yīng)信息 ,這里刪除實質(zhì)也存在一個查找的問題 ,因為只有找到目的用戶我們才能進行修改 、 刪除數(shù)據(jù)庫中相應(yīng)內(nèi)容 ,當然這些都是 SQL 語句完成 ,對于用戶來說是透明的 。).concat(bookwriter).concat(39。 String bookroom = (bookroom)。 ? 修改 ,輸入 想要 修 改的內(nèi)容提交即可改寫入數(shù)據(jù)庫 主要程序片段如下 : if(studentname!=null){ sql=(studentname=).concat(studentname).concat(studentno=).concat(studentno)。 ()。).concat(studentno).concat(39。 String studentcollege = (studentcollege)。 ()。 % %驅(qū)動 % % String url =jdbc:sybase:Tds::4500/xhtan?charset=eucgb。 ? XXX兼本圖書館 信息 管理系統(tǒng)提出者 和 開發(fā)者角色,用戶主要為 XXXX管理 員,同時本圖書館管理系統(tǒng)設(shè)計也是為了適應(yīng)圖書館的不斷發(fā)展 。這就 使得在接下來的對該頁面的調(diào)用中,服務(wù)器會有非??斓捻憫?yīng)(這 使 CGI- bin 不用 為每個 請求生成一個新的進程的問題)??紤]到現(xiàn)在 學校圖書館 的計算機網(wǎng)絡(luò)發(fā)展非常迅速 ,而用戶的實際操作水平高低不一 ,所以需要在傳統(tǒng)圖書館管理系統(tǒng)的基礎(chǔ)上 ,開發(fā)出基于 WEB 的采編、流通、瀏覽、查詢方式等功能的圖書館管理系統(tǒng)。本文主要是針對 校級圖書館 的需求 ,設(shè)計開發(fā)了基于瀏覽器 /服務(wù)器操作模式的圖書館管理系統(tǒng) ,并將其擴展到 學校內(nèi)部 的 Intra 的應(yīng)用上 第 6 頁 共 29 頁 第一章 主要 技術(shù)實現(xiàn) 1. 1 網(wǎng)站的開發(fā)語言 JSP 簡介 1. 1. 1 JSP 的定義及特點 JSP 全稱 Java Server Pages,在 電子商務(wù)和電子政務(wù)開發(fā)中得到廣泛應(yīng)用 ,是由 SUN 公司開發(fā)一種動太網(wǎng)頁標準 ,實質(zhì)是傳統(tǒng)的 HTML 代碼中加入 Java 程序片段 .使用各種各樣的 JSP指令 ,構(gòu)成 JSP頁面 (擴展名為 .jsp).嵌入 HTML頁面的Java程序片段可以完成操作數(shù)據(jù)庫 ,文件上傳 ,發(fā)送 Email以及復雜的邏輯處理功能 ,這些正是建立動態(tài)網(wǎng)頁所需的功能 .另外 JSP 通過 JavaBean 實現(xiàn)了功能擴充 ,能夠更為復雜的處理 。 第 7 頁 共 29 頁 JSP 的工作原理 SP 技術(shù)的設(shè)計目的是使得構(gòu)造基于 Web 的應(yīng)用程序更加容易和快捷,而這些應(yīng)用程序能夠與各種 Web 服務(wù)器,應(yīng)用服務(wù)器,瀏覽器和開發(fā)工具共同工作。 ? 本 產(chǎn)品主要面對是圖書館管理員 , 本產(chǎn)品將大利于圖書管理員進圖書分類同 時也利于管理員對流動進行安全有效的管理 。 % %鏈接 % % Connectionconn=(url,tanxiaohui,tanxiaohui)。 %jsp:forward page= / . 用戶登陸 程序說明 : ? 鏈接數(shù)據(jù)庫 ,并打開 ,這里面首要建立驅(qū)動 ,然后用用戶名 ,用戶密碼 , URL通過對應(yīng)函數(shù)打開數(shù)據(jù)庫 。 String studentortime = (studentortime)。))。 % jsp:forward page= / % } if(studentno==null){ ()。 (sql)。 String borroworno = (borroworno)。,39。 sql=(bookname).concat(and bookno=).concat(bookno)。 管理界面設(shè)計 : 讀者 管理界面功能說明 : ? 主要是當普通管理員輸入 讀者 相關(guān)對應(yīng)信息并提交 ,對應(yīng)信息即寫入 數(shù)據(jù)庫表 。 sql=(studentname).concat(and studentno=).concat(studentno)。 ? 實質(zhì)整個就一個功能 。 書管理界面設(shè)計 : 由于借書界面簡單 ,這里不作詳細介紹 ,其功 強大但對于管理員來 說 操作是 可見的 ,程序自動完成 ,因為這里主要是訪問數(shù)據(jù)庫為主 ,三張表同時訪問 ,這三張表主要是讀者信息表 、 借書表 、 圖書信息表 。 . 還 書管理鏈接 說明 : ? 鏈接數(shù)據(jù)庫 ,并打開 ,這里面首要建立驅(qū)動 ,然后 通過 用戶名 、 用戶密碼 、 URL使用 對應(yīng)函數(shù)打開數(shù)據(jù)庫 。 ? 第一個需要測試的接口是瀏覽 器與服務(wù)器的接口。 第 29 頁 共 29 頁 參考文獻 [1]David Crowder, Rhonda Crowder《 網(wǎng)頁制作寶典 》 北京:電子工業(yè)出版社, ~286 [2] 林邦杰《 JSP交互網(wǎng)站實務(wù)經(jīng)典》北京:中國青年出版社 20xx [3] 黃維晉,盛浩 《精通 JSP網(wǎng)站架構(gòu)與實例》大恒電子出版社 20xx [4] 飛思科技研發(fā)中心 《 JSP教程》 北京: 電子工業(yè)出版社 [5] 林上杰 林康司 《 JSP 》 北京 : 電子工業(yè)出版社 20xx [6] ??思{著 司光亞 譯 《 JSP web 編程指南 》 北京 : 電子工業(yè)出版社 20xx [7] Simon Brown , Jeepp 著 白雁 陳建春 萬傳風 譯 《 JSP 編程指南 》 北京: 電子工業(yè)出版社 [8] 姜曉銘 劉波 張亦華 《 JSP程序設(shè)計精彩實例 》 北京 : 清華大學出版社 20xx [9] Todd Cook 著 谷雨 閻雋 高春蓉 譯 《 JSP從入門到精通 》 北京:電子工業(yè)出版社 20xx [10] 耿祥義 《 JSP基礎(chǔ)教程 》 北京:清華大學出版社 20xx [11] 宋瀚濤 《 數(shù)據(jù)庫編程與應(yīng)用 .上 》 北京:電子工業(yè)出版社 [12] 宋瀚濤 《 數(shù)據(jù)庫編程與應(yīng)用 .下 》 北京:電了工業(yè)出版社 [13]Ashton Hobbs 《 自學 JDBC 數(shù)據(jù)庫編程》北京 :清華大學出版社 1998. [14] David . 施伯樂 著 《 數(shù)據(jù)庫處理:基礎(chǔ)、設(shè)計與實現(xiàn) 》 北京:電子工業(yè)出版社 1998 [15]科波銳頓 著 郭東青 譯 《 數(shù)據(jù)庫創(chuàng)建、數(shù)據(jù)庫優(yōu)化 》 北京:清華大學出版社 20xx .8 [16] Natalie Leui ,。 3. 2 圖書館信息管理系統(tǒng)評價 ?系統(tǒng)運行效果 :運行后 ,基本功能都已實現(xiàn) ,達到預(yù)期效果 。 ? 當數(shù)據(jù)庫訪問結(jié)束 ,關(guān)閉數(shù)據(jù)庫 語句 如 下 :(),(),()。 ? 這里面主要完成刪除 ,如果是刪除 ,就直接加入信息并提交 ,就可以直接刪除借第 25 頁 共 29 頁 書信息 ,表本書已入館 ,同時在讀者信息表中會自動對應(yīng)借閱證號的對應(yīng)的借書的數(shù)量 (studentbnumbers)就減 1,同時也修改對應(yīng)圖書表中圖書號對應(yīng)的圖書借出屬性值 (bookoworno)即修改為 1,表示圖書已經(jīng)在館 。 ? 這里有一個返回 ,點擊返回會回到上面說的普通管理員選擇界面 (主要在選擇第 24 頁 共 29 頁 進入圖書管理界面 , 還是進入讀者管理界面 ,還有還書界面 ,如果選擇借書界面 ,則回到這個界面 )。 ? 查詢 ,只要輸入 讀者借書證號 就可以羅列所有該 讀者 信息,只要輸入相應(yīng)管理員名字 ,就能找出 。 ? 為確保安全性 ,本界 面對讀者是透明的 。 只要輸入 圖書 的名字 及圖書號 ,然后提交在圖書表里查詢 ,找到即刪除執(zhí)行上面語句 ,如果未找到則刪除出錯并出會有一個出錯頁作為提示 。,).concat(bookprice).concat(,39。 String bookpublish = (bookpublish)。 ? 采用 SQL 語句直接用函數(shù)執(zhí)行訪問數(shù)據(jù)庫 。 第 17 頁 共 29 頁 ()。 ()。 String studentsort = (studentsort)。 ? 查詢語句循環(huán)采用 while(){} 進行查詢 。 st=()。 ? 這里 圖書館管理涉及到服務(wù)器和客戶端。在傳統(tǒng)的網(wǎng)頁 HTML 文件 (*htm,*.html)中加入 Java 程序片段(Scriptlet)和 JSP 標記 (tag),就構(gòu)成了 JSP 網(wǎng)頁 (*.jsp)。 作為 Java 平臺的一部分, JSP 擁有 Java 編程語言 “一次編寫,可跨平臺運行 ”的特點。隨著 我國不斷提高教育投入 ,與此同時帶來各單位圖書館的不斷擴大發(fā)展以滿足需求 , 同時也伴隨著整個圖書體系的飛速發(fā)展,其在教育事業(yè)的作用迅速提高 。 ? 由于 JSP 頁面的內(nèi)置腳本語言是基于 Java 的,而且所有的 JSP 頁面都被編譯成為 Java Servlets,所以 JSP 頁面具有 Java 技術(shù)的所有好處,包括健壯的存儲管理和安全性 。 及環(huán)境 : 主要是以 + Tomcat ,采用 MYSQL 建立 數(shù)據(jù)庫 ,數(shù)據(jù)表 使用 Aceess 20xx 生成 ,基 本模式基于 JSP,主要以做成網(wǎng)絡(luò)模 式。 如圖下面 相應(yīng) 登陸查詢循環(huán) 程序 流程設(shè)計 : 普通管理員操 作界面 高級管理員操作 界面 登 陸 開始 (username) (password) Username=(1) Password=(2) power=(3) N N power=1 N N 高級管理員 界面 普通管理員 界面 第 13 頁 共 29 頁 在驗證密碼 時必然要訪問數(shù)據(jù)庫等 ,這里主要訪問數(shù)據(jù)庫中的管理員信息表(Admin),首先訪問是用戶名字 ,如果找到輸入的用戶名 ,然后再把輸入的密碼與 查找的 用戶 名的相應(yīng)密碼比較 ,如果相等 ,再查看對應(yīng)權(quán)限 ,
點擊復制文檔內(nèi)容
研究報告相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1